Title #3: Paxson's Three Pointer Wins it for Da Bulls April 14, 2004 Jeffrey T. Munson (Dixon, IL) 2 out of 2 found this review helpful
In 1992-1993, the Bulls set off on a quest to do what only a few teams had done previously; win three world championships in a row. Once again, the Bulls got off to a fast start and ended the regular season with a respectable 57 victories. However, the playoffs were much more difficult than the previous two seasons.Facing the New York Knicks, the Bulls lost the first two games of the series at Madison Square Garden. However, they quickly tied the series with two wins of their own in Chicago. The pivitol game 5 was played once again at MSG, and the Bulls managed to win a nail-biter as the Knicks were unable to capitalize on several opportunities at the end of the game. The Bulls finished off the Knicks with a game 6 win in Chicago. The Bulls faced Charles Barkley and the Phoenix Suns in the NBA Finals. The Bulls won games 1 and 2 in Phoenix and looked poised for a possible sweep as the series headed back to Chicago, but Phoenix won 2 out of 3 games in Chicago, forcing the series back to Phoenix. In game 6, guard John Paxson hit a 3-point basket at the end of the game to give the Bulls the victory and the sought-after "Three Peat". This video contains excellent footage of the regular season and playoffs as well as interviews with the players and coaches. Watch this and relive some great moments in Bulls history.
